ACQUISITION OF NAVIGATION ASSISTANCE INFORMATION FOR A MOBILE STATION
First Claim
1. A method comprising:
- imaging a visual beacon within an environment;
generating at least one feature descriptor for the visual beacon;
requesting navigation assistance using the feature descriptor;
receiving navigation assistance information associated with the feature descriptor, the navigation assistance information including location of neighboring visual beacons, location of wireless positioning resources;
user context and environmental context; and
using the received navigation assistance information to assist in navigating within the environment.

Abstract
Navigation assistance information for a mobile station is acquired based on a feature descriptor of an image of a visual beacon captured by the mobile station. The navigation assistance information includes locations of neighboring visual beacons, locations of wireless positioning resources; user environmental context information. The navigation assistance information may then be used to assist in navigating within the local environment. The visual beacon may be an artificial feature, such as a QR code or other type of matrix or bar code or a natural feature, such as a statute or architectural detail. The mobile station may request navigation assistance by transmitting the feature descriptor to a server. The server retrieves the navigation assistance information from a database based on the feature descriptor and optionally location information, which may also be provided in the navigation assistance request, and transmits the navigation assistance information to the mobile station.
